This is a really simple mode and easy for anyone to carry out. Hell I did it so anyone can.
The donor light came from a P 207 and was perfect for the job but I am sure any light can be made to fit.
Just pull the above off.
Click image to enlarge
Click image to enlarge
Two push clips each side, pull the left hand side first and then pull the front trim to the right whilst pulling on the right side.
Click image to enlarge
Click image to enlarge
Room for the light has been made. I used this light as the plunger is built into it.
Click image to enlarge
The small ridge need to be filled down along the edges you have made in the roof of the glove box. This insures for a better fit.
Click image to enlarge
I drilled the hole for the plunger at this stage because not only do you need one in the glove box but also in the surround.
Click image to enlarge
Light wired in and working. Happy days.
